table tr.tlo_gora_duze_OP1{
background: url(../images/OP1/tlo_gora.jpg) no-repeat;
}
table tr.tlo_gora_male_OP1{
background: url(../images/OP1/tlo_male.jpg) no-repeat;

}
table tr.tlo_tytul_OP1{
background: url(../images/OP1/belka_tyt.jpg) no-repeat;
color : #FFFFFF;
}
table tr.tlo_gora_duze_OP2{
background: url(../images/OP2/tlo_gora.jpg) no-repeat;
}
table tr.tlo_gora_male_OP2{
background: url(../images/OP2/tlo_male.jpg) no-repeat;

}
table tr.tlo_tytul_OP2{
background: url(../images/OP2/belka_tyt.jpg) no-repeat;
color : #FFFFFF;
}






.wsoznazwa  {
	color : #FFFFFF;
	font-size : 22px;
	text-decoration: none;
	
	margin:2px 0px 0px 5px;
	font-family: tahoma; 
}
.wsoznazwadol  {
	color : #FFFFFF;
	font-size : 13px;
	text-decoration: none;
	font-weight: bold;
	margin:2px 0px 0px 5px;
}
.wsoz_tel {
	color : #FFDDDD;
	font-size : 21px;
	text-decoration: none;
	font-weight: bold;
	margin:2px 0px 0px 5px;
}
#menu a {
	color : #333333;
	font-size : 14px;
	
	text-decoration: none;
}
#menu a:hover {
	color : #777777;
	font-size : 14px;
	
	text-decoration: overline underline;
}
#menu a.pacj {
	color : #FF3333;
	
	text-decoration: none;
}
#menu a:hover.pacj {
	color : #777777;
	
	text-decoration: overline underline;
}
.tresc_j { 
text-indent: 5%; 
color : #000000;
text-align: justify; 

}
.tresc_oddz { 
text-indent: 5%; 
color : #000000;
font-size : 17px;
text-align: justify; 
font-weight: bold;

}
.tresc_l { 
text-indent: 0%; 
color : #000000;
text-align: left; 

}
.cz_f { 
text-indent: 5%; 
color : #000000;
font-size : 17px;
font-weight: bold;
text-align: justify; 


}
.cz_os { 
text-indent: 20%; 
color : #660000;
font-size : 18px;
font-weight: bold;
text-align: left; 
line-height: 8px;

}
.cz_os2 { 
text-indent: 20%; 
color : #660000;
font-size : 16px;

text-align: left; 
line-height: 6px;

}
a.cz_os { 
text-indent: 20%; 
color : #660000;
font-size : 18px;
font-weight: bold;
text-align: left; 
line-height: 8px;

}
.cz_nzw_przych { 
text-indent: 8%; 
color : #000000;
font-size : 17px;
font-weight: bold;
text-align: left; 

}
.cz_nzw_przych_gl { 

color : #000066;
font-size : 18px;
font-weight: bold;
text-align: center; 

}
.cz_g_o_przych { 
text-indent: 0%; 
color : #002288;
font-size : 17px;
font-weight: bold;
text-align: left; 
line-height: 6px;
}
.cz_g_o_przych_wc { 
text-indent: 10%; 
color : #002288;
font-size : 17px;
font-weight: bold;
text-align: left; 
line-height: 8px;
}

.cz_inf_przych { 
text-indent: 0%; 
color : #AA0000;
font-size : 15px;
font-weight: bold;
text-align: justify; 

}
.dane_przy{
color : #000000;
font-size : 20px;
font-weight: bold;
text-align: justify; 
}

a.obrazek2 {
	color : #666666;
text-decoration: none;
}
a:hover.obrazek2 {
	color : #FF0000;
text-decoration: none;
}

a.obrazek {
	color : #FFFFFF;
text-decoration: none;
}
a:hover.obrazek {
	color : #FF0000;
text-decoration: none;
}
a.obrazekcert {
	color : #FFFFFF;
}
a:hover.obrazekcert {
	color : #FFFFFF;
}

.oip_tr {
	color : #333333;
	text-align: left; 
	text-indent: 10%; 
	font-size : 20px;
	
	text-decoration: none;	
}
a:hover.oip_tr {
	color : #333399;
	text-align: left; 
	text-indent: 10%; 
	font-size : 20px;
	
	text-decoration: overline underline;
}
.oip_tr_oddz {
	color : #333333;
	text-align: left; 
	text-indent: 18%; 
	font-size : 17px;
	line-height: 7px;
	text-decoration: none;	
}
a:hover.oip_tr_oddz {
	color : #333399;
	text-align: left; 
	text-indent: 18%; 
	font-size : 17px;
	line-height: 7px;
	text-decoration: overline underline;
}

.oip_tyt{
color : #002288;
font-size : 24px;

font-weight: bold;
	text-align: left; 
}
.prac_tyt{
color : #002288;
font-size : 18px;
line-height: 8px;
font-weight: bold;
	text-align: left; 
}
.prac_pkt{
color : #002266;
font-size : 18px;
text-indent: 10%; 
line-height: 8px;

	text-align: left; 
}
.prac_tyt2{
color : #002266;
font-size : 18px;

line-height: 8px;

	text-align: left; 
}
.oip_oddz{
color : #002266;
text-indent: 4%; 
font-size : 17px;
font-weight: bold;
	text-align: left; 
	line-height: 8px;
	text-decoration: underline;
}
.oip_oddz_os{
color : #002266;
text-indent: 9%; 
font-size : 18px;

	text-align: left; 
	line-height: 8px;
}
.tresc_cert { 
text-indent: 5%; 
color : #000000;
font-size : 18px;
text-align: justify; 


}
.tresc_cert_o { 
text-indent: 5%; 
color : #000000;
font-size : 16px;
font-weight: bold;
text-align: left; 
	line-height: 8px;
}
.tresc_cert_f { 
text-indent: 40%; 
color : #000000;
font-size : 18px;
	line-height: 8px;
text-align: left; 
}
.info_menu {
	color : #333333;
	text-align: left; 
	font-size : 20px;
	
	text-decoration: none;
}
.info_menu2 {
	color : #3333DD;
	text-indent: 5%; 
	text-align: left; 
	font-size : 18px;
		line-height: 5px;
	font-weight: bold;
	text-decoration: none;
}
a:hover.info_menu {
	color : #333399;
	text-align: left; 
	font-size : 20px;
	
	text-decoration: overline underline;
}

a.wazne {
	color : #DD3333;
	text-align: left; 
	font-size : 16px;
	border-bottom: 1px dotted #ba0000;

	text-decoration: none;
}
a:hover.wazne {
	color : #333333;
	text-align: left; 
	font-size : 16px;
	 border-bottom: 1px solid #ba0000;

	text-decoration: none;
}



.zampubl_prz {
	color : #2222BB;
	text-align: justify; 

	font-size : 15px;
	
	text-decoration: none;
	margin:2px 3px 3px 5px;
}
a:hover.zampubl_prz {
		color : #FF6644;
	text-align: justify; 
	font-size : 15px;
	
	text-decoration: overline underline;
}
.zampubl_data { 

color : #000000;
font-size : 17px;
font-weight: bold;
text-align: right; 
line-height: 15px;

}
.ogl_tytul{
color : #000000;
font-size : 24px;
font-weight: bold;
text-align: justify; 
}
.ogl_punkt{
color : #000000;
font-size : 20px;
	text-indent: 2%; 
font-weight: bold;
text-align: left; 
}

.info_pacj {
	color : #000000;
	text-indent: 2%; 
	text-align: left; 
	font-size : 19px;
		
	
	text-decoration: none;
}
.info_pacj2 {
	color : #000000;
	text-indent: 5%; 
	text-align: left; 
	font-size : 19px;
		line-height: 10px;
	
	text-decoration: none;
}
a.info_pacj_link {
	color : #DD0000;
	text-indent: 5%; 
	text-align: left; 
	font-size : 13px;
		line-height: 10px;
	
	text-decoration: none;
}
.info_pacj3 { 
text-indent: 5%; 
color : #000000;
font-size : 17px;

text-align: left; 



}
.info_pacj3B { 
text-indent: 0%; 
color : #000000;
font-size : 18px;
font-weight: bold;
text-align: left; 


}
.info_pacj3pkt { 
text-indent: 5%; 
color : #000000;
font-size : 17px;

text-align: left; 
line-height: 6px;

}
.igorny {
vertical-align: super;
font-size : 12px;
}
.idolny {vertical-align: sub;}

